POSTDOCTORAL FELLOWSHIP AVAILABLE
Australian National Insect Collection
CSIRO Entomology, Canberra, ACT, Australia

Insect Systematist
$47-$53K + superannuation

We are seeking a highly motivated person with a record of research
achievement in insect taxonomy and phylogenetic reconstruction.  You will be
rssponsible for developing and carrying out research to document and
monograph the Australian stiletto flies (Diptera: Therevidae).  The research
will involve developing databases, conducting taxonomic revisionary
research, producing phylogenetic treatments and interactive identification
guides.  Activities will include field work in semi-arid and remote areas of
Australia.

You will be employed by CSIRO Entomology, as part of the National Science
Foundation of the USA-funded "Partnerships Enhancing Expertise in Taxonomy"
initiative.
